- Prague TV tower - Zizkov Television Tower - The Zizkov Tower is an impressive building of the Prague panorama with a height of 216 meters. The observatory is at 93 meters above ground. Get to know Prague from a different perspective. Welcome!

Too expensive and cash only, but probably worth the visit. - Fortunately, we qualified for the 250CZK reduced entrance (full price 300CZK) but even at that level I would say it was overpriced, and the fact that it is cash only almost caused us a problem. I get the impression that they work on the premiss that if you have made your way out to this attraction in Prague 3 then you are likely to pay the money to go up the tower.
I’ve given the tower 5 stars (the tower has its own Trip Advisor listing) because I thought architecturally and as an art exhibit it was striking, and worth searching out.
But although there are a couple of nice features such as the information wall on the world’s tallest towers and the ability to have a selfie with angel wings will appeal to some, I didn’t think there was enough to justify the entry cost.
Fortunately for us we visited just before dusk and virtually had the place to ourselves and were able to see the last of the sunset from the tower. Also, there was only a couple in the relaxation pod room, so no problem to sit in one of these and chill to the sounds. Interesting to see that everyone else in there were sitting in the pods using their mobile phones. I think the concept of “relaxation” wasn’t being fully grasped or understood in some cases.
The young girl on reception was very polite and helpful, but then we were the only customers at that time.
I’m glad we went, and just to see the tower as a modern-day piece of art is worth it (the ten giant sculptures of babies by the leading Czech artist David Černý crawling all over the outside of the tower are a lot less scary than the ones on the west bank of the river by the same artist).
But compared to other towers and attractions in Prague, this one is on the pricey side for what you get.
